East Providence is the fifth biggest city in Rhode Island with nearly 50,000 residents. Located near the state capital, East Providence homes offer convenient access to shopping and dining, in addition to recreational activities that celebrate the city’s history, which dates back to the 1600s. Residents of East Providence enjoy a mix of city and suburban amenities in addition to the community’s great schools.
Real estate in East Providence is made up of mainly single-family homes, though there are condos available. There are many styles to choose from, including Raised Ranch, Colonial, and Cape. Several spacious homes have stunning waterfront views and luxury amenities, though cozy bungalows can also be found in the city. East Providence homes are divided into 11 villages that come in a range of sizes to fit all lifestyle needs and budgets. Two major neighborhoods are Rumford in the north and Riverside in the south.
Recreation near East Providence homes offers ways to explore the city’s history, in addition to outdoor recreation that takes advantage of the nearby rivers. Take a relaxing stroll at one of the parks that overlook Providence River, or go boating at Bullock Cove Marine. The East Bay Bike Path is 14.5 miles of paved trails that run through the city and several parks. It crosses the Seekonk River with stunning views, and parts of the path are protected from the interstate drivers. Practice your golfing skills at Wannamoisett Country Club or Metacomet Country Club. Many historic sites like the John Hunt House function as museums for visitors to learn about the past. The Looff Carousel, also known as Crescent Park Carousel, was built in the early 1900s and opens for the spring and summer to entertain all ages. Catch the latest blockbusters at East Providence 10 Cinemas.
East Providence has a great variety of shopping and dining. A concentration of stores and restaurants can be found on Newport Avenue in the north of the city, including Burlington Coat Factory and Dunkin’ Donuts. Wampanoag Plaza houses Marshalls, Stop & Shop grocery, Savers thrift store, and more. Shopperstown has Shaw’s grocery, CVS, and D’Angelo Grilled Sandwiches, a build-your-own chain. Dining ranges from American classics at Persy’s Place to Portuguese and Italian at Riviera Restaurant.
Travel in and around East Providence is simplified by I-95, which runs through the middle of the city. Public transportation is provided by the bus system. Residents of East Providence are served by the East Providence School District. Alternative education is provided by several private schools in the area. The Ivy League Brown University offers higher education just across the Seekonk River in Providence.
